Kenneth Branagh directs and stars in a biopic of legendary playwright William Shakespeare during his final years. After the Globe Theatre burns down in 1613, he returns home to Stratford-upon-Avon to face the domestic realities that he neglected throughout his exemplary career. Dame Judi Dench stars as his wife, Anne Hathaway, while Sir Ian McKellen plays the Earl of Southampton. ~ Augustine Chay, Rovi

The year is 1613, and Shakespeare is acknowledged as the greatest writer of the age. But disaster strikes when his renowned Globe Theatre burns to the ground. Devastated, Shakespeare returns to Stratford, where he must face a troubled past and a neglected family.
